Skip to content

Backport: fix(bedrock): skip passing unsigned reasoning content#15182

Merged
aayush-kapoor merged 5 commits into
release-v6.0from
backport-pr-15181-to-release-v6.0
May 11, 2026
Merged

Backport: fix(bedrock): skip passing unsigned reasoning content#15182
aayush-kapoor merged 5 commits into
release-v6.0from
backport-pr-15181-to-release-v6.0

Conversation

@github-actions
Copy link
Copy Markdown
Contributor

This is an automated backport of #15181 to the release-v6.0 branch. FYI @aayush-kapoor
This backport has conflicts that need to be resolved manually.

git cherry-pick output

Auto-merging packages/amazon-bedrock/src/convert-to-bedrock-chat-messages.test.ts
CONFLICT (content): Merge conflict in packages/amazon-bedrock/src/convert-to-bedrock-chat-messages.test.ts
Auto-merging packages/amazon-bedrock/src/convert-to-bedrock-chat-messages.ts
CONFLICT (content): Merge conflict in packages/amazon-bedrock/src/convert-to-bedrock-chat-messages.ts
error: could not apply bcbaae644... fix(bedrock): skip passing unsigned reasoning content (#15181)
hint: After resolving the conflicts, mark them with
hint: "git add/rm <pathspec>", then run
hint: "git cherry-pick --continue".
hint: You can instead skip this commit with "git cherry-pick --skip".
hint: To abort and get back to the state before "git cherry-pick",
hint: run "git cherry-pick --abort".
hint: Disable this message with "git config set advice.mergeConflict false"

Removed handling for foreign-provider metadata and unsigned reasoning content.
@aayush-kapoor aayush-kapoor marked this pull request as ready for review May 11, 2026 23:01
@aayush-kapoor aayush-kapoor enabled auto-merge (squash) May 11, 2026 23:02
@aayush-kapoor aayush-kapoor merged commit 1f7f3f5 into release-v6.0 May 11, 2026
17 checks passed
@aayush-kapoor aayush-kapoor deleted the backport-pr-15181-to-release-v6.0 branch May 11, 2026 23:09
@github-actions
Copy link
Copy Markdown
Contributor Author

🚀 Published in:

Package Version
@ai-sdk/amazon-bedrock 4.0.104

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ants